Transaction 66546c6c88538feb082651c8d10fe081ea2a2923383718ff59263076d6527334
1 Input
1 Output
-
66546c6c88538feb082651c8d10fe081ea2a2923383718ff59263076d6527334:0
- value
- 5000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 cc933898f828981daeb479c0f24ce2014ac86a3358dca720f78e75c6cd9da1e7
- address
- bc1pejfn3x8c9zvpmt4508q0yn8zq99vs63ntrw2wg8h3e6udnva58ns0es0vv